For a one-of-a-kind family retreat, book a stay at this 3-bedroom, 3.5-bath vacation rental with unrivaled mountain views — just 30 miles from Powell and Red Lodge. Easily spend your days at home where you can sit on the porch while watching the horses roam the surrounding fields or gather around the fire pit by the river under star-speckled skies. Surprise the group with a day trip to Yellowstone National Park and explore lakes, lush trails, waterfalls, and a chance to spot local wildlife!
ATTRACTIONS: Dead Indian Summit Overlook (29.0 miles), Draper Natural History Museum (33.2 miles), Buffalo Bill Center of the West (33.4 miles), Old Trail Town (35.3 miles), Cody Night Rodeo (35.6 miles), Red Lodge (36.8 miles)
OUTDOOR RECREATION: Bennett Creek (on-site), Clark Fork River (2.0 miles), Shoshone Riverway Trail (32.5 miles), Heart Mountain Ranch Preserve (32.5 miles), Glacier Lake (56.0 miles)
YELLOWSTONE NATIONAL PARK (85 miles to east entrance): Old Faithful, Grand Prismatic Spring, Yellowstone Caldera, Yellowstone Lake
AIRPORT: Yellowstone Regional Airport (35.5 miles)

Wow, where do I begin to tell how awesome our stay at the Powell Ranch Cabin. The cabin was perfect for my daughter, grandson who's 10, granddaughter who is 6, and my younger daughter. Everyone had their bathroom. Beds were comfy. Movie room was great, and the ping pong table was a plus. It was a wonderful experience for the kids to explore the ranch. Cattle, horses and chickens to see. Oh, and they had a basketball court.
Great location, 40 minutes north to Red Lodge, Mt. A cute mountain town, fun place to shop, eat ice cream, and is on the way to Beartooth pass which takes you to the top of the world. Cody, Wy is 30 minutes south. Lots of history, explored the Prairie town, Buffalo Bill Museum and toped it off with the Cody Night Rodeo.
Yellowstone National Park is west of the ranch. You do not want to miss the park. And the Tetons are south of the park.
Down the road from the cabin is the Clark Fork of the Yellowstone River. This is where the Nez Perce tribe crossed. Chief Jospeh took his people on the way to Canada to escape the Calvery.
